Based in the Ohio metropolis on the shores of Lake Erie, the Cleveland Browns franchise was founded in 1945 as a member of the All-America Football Conference and owns eight league titles, including four NFL championships. WebMay 18, 2024 · Rosemary Brown. 1930-2003. Legislator, social activist, feminist. Rosemary Brown, a pioneer of 20th century Canadian politics, devoted her life to the cause of justice and equality for women and minorities.When she was elected in 1972 as a Member of the Legislative Assembly (MLA) in the British Columbia provincial legislature, …
